#e3efdc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e3efdc is composed of 89% red, 93.7%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.9%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 97.9 degrees, a saturation of 37.3% and a lightness of 90%. #e3efdc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c7dfb9.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

Shades and Tints of #e3efdc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040502 is the darkest color, while #f9fbf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e3efdc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#e5e7e4 is the less saturated color, while #dfffcc is the most saturated one.
